Fourteen injured in powerful car explosion in Indian-administered Kashmir

NEW DELHI, Sept 1 (KUNA) -- At least 14 people were injured when separatists triggered a powerful car bomb explosion in Srinagar, summer capital of Indian-administered Jammu and Kashmir Saturday.
Pakistan based separatist guerrillas detonated out a powerful car bomb explosion in the Hyderpora by-pass area of Srinagar this evening injuring 14 people -- nine civilians and five soldiers, news agency Indo Asian News Service reported.
All the injured have been admitted to a Srinagar hospital, the news agency said.
